As part of a CRP planting I had about 300 crabapple and 300 plums planted and tubed with 5' tubes. This was back in 2011. I am now in the process of cutting the tubes back to 30" to protect the trees from deer rubs. So far it has worked well. I cut the tube back and prune off any unwanted limbs to provide the tree good form.

A 2.5' tube will be a waste of time, unless you have bucks that are 4' tall. Majority of rubs I see start at 18" - 24" ...

I take 4ft cage wire and cut to around 12 inch dia.then put on tree when I remove the tube

I thought the same thing at first but it seems at least in my area they don't like to go after trees with a tube on them. I had several trees I completely took the tubes off and the bucks ripped them up but the trees I left 30" tubes on they have left alone. Seems to work at least here.

Bucks on my property seem to like to rubs the wooden stakes for the 4'-5'5 tubes and either push the tube over or break the stake.

Leaving tubes on the lower 2.5' of the tree might also not allow that section to harden off weakening the tree.
